Mobile Mayor’s Final Budget Proposal Includes Employee Pay Raise, More Public Safety Funding

James Bullard, August 20, 2025

Mobile Mayor Sandy Stimpson, in one of his final major acts before leaving office after three terms, unveiled a city budget proposal that keeps overall revenue essentially flat while setting aside money for a pay raise for city workers and additional funding for public safety. Hundreds of Mobile Public Works Employees Left Out of $500 Bonus Program

James Bullard, February 3, 2021

Mobile City Council members learned that several hundred Public Works employees are ineligible for a $500 bonus other city workers receive, a side effect of a separate incentive pay program tied to attendance and driving credentials.

Mobile’s 100 Best-Paid City Employees, Disclosed in the Middle of a Budget Fight

James Bullard, April 23, 2010

Documents produced during the city’s deficit crisis show 100 employees earning between $63,127 and $161,333. The public works director tops the list, ahead of the police and fire chiefs.
